As the world’s leader in digital payments technology, Visa’s mission is to connect the world through the most creative, reliable and secure payment network - enabling individuals, businesses, and economies to thrive. Our advanced global processing network, VisaNet, provides secure and reliable payments around the world, and is capable of handling more than 65,000 transaction messages a second. Job Description

You will be the part of the Product Strategy and Lifecycle Management team responsible for establishing a concrete cadence to fuel Ideation and bring products faster to the market. The team, in collaboration with the product heads, ensures that Visa invests in the most strategic initiatives that solve customer needs.

We are looking for people who would be passionate about bringing the change the way Visa develops and delivers products and solutions. Experience with agile methodology and have prior experience in change management is a plus.

This position will also involve development and ongoing management of the 2-3 year product roadmap for one or more Visa product vertical(s). You would develop deep understanding of the assigned Visa product vertical(s), the markets it operates in and the competition it faces from the incumbent players and the emerging Fintech companies.  You will liaise with the global product and regional product teams to set and prioritize the product and solution initiatives.

Core Responsibilities :

  • Responsible for executing an end to end, from ideation to launch, product lifecycle management process to ensure we fund the most strategic opportunities and improve time to market.
  • Drive change across the all of the product organization as Visa moves to an agile based consistent product development and delivery methodology.
  • Collaborate with corporate and regional product leads to build 2-3 year plan of key product initiatives, and which ones are going to be deployed in market and when for the assigned product verticals(s).
  • Maintain and evolve long term product roadmap in coordination with regional and global product teams.
  • Communicate and coordinate overall product strategy and roadmap across cross-functional stakeholders including CSS, Marketing, Technology, and Regional product teams.
  • Align product roadmap and coordinate across technology for the planning and delivery across associated initiatives with a lens of looking at current and future needs across delivery
  • Define and track success measures across product delivery and lifecycle management
